Output 23c8d72051095b4f4f7f6dc6b9309f50b9647ccaae7cf1a49b40ab8f8b1e6cca:2

value
31490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ddced9a9e6c5a462d921bef6d29fce35b22cb29 OP_EQUAL
address
35sWzXqNdskS9FGUdS8G54KsmsrM9zxdHq
transaction
23c8d72051095b4f4f7f6dc6b9309f50b9647ccaae7cf1a49b40ab8f8b1e6cca
confirmations
417950
spent
true